Way to Heaven is a striking drama that captures the raw emotion of a woman facing the ultimate test of survival. Set against the lush yet unforgiving backdrop of Urabá's banana fields, the film dives deep into themes of resilience and despair. Mairen, our protagonist, finds herself alone, eight months pregnant, and in a life-threatening situation. The pacing feels deliberate yet suffocating, mirroring her own entrapment. The performances, especially that of Mairen, are visceral and haunting, drawing you into her plight. The cinematography, with its focus on the natural environment, adds a layer of isolation yet beauty, making her struggle all the more palpable. It's an intense experience that lingers long after the credits roll.
